Last summer's recalls of products made in China — from pet food to children's toys to toothpaste — had lots of folks pondering cultural differences in outsourcing relationships and how they relate to business ethics. Since then, such talk has died down. It remains on the minds of decision-makers, however, based on the International Association of Outsourcing Professionals' selection of socially responsible outsourcing as its top trend in the industry for 2008. Companies will look beyond standard service contracts to include clauses related to how suppliers interact with their employees, their broader communities and the environment, predicts the IAOP. Not all agree. Some observers don't expect companies to expand outsourcing criteria beyond cost, delivery capabilities and data security. |
